Avoiding a flare-up

Disposing of old, out of date flares has become increasingly difficult with no particular body taking responsibility for safe disposal. There are now just 18 registered sites in the UK that can accept out of date flares. Up to 2005 the Maritime and Coastguard Agency (MCA) had a legal exemption allowing them to transport flares (which are categorised legally…

Changes to Dutch TSS

If any of you are thinking of visiting the northern part of the Netherlands this year, then you may be interested to know about the changes taking place on August 1st this year to the channels around Ijmuiden. A new TSS scheme will be put in place and much of the buoyage will be changed on July 30th and…
